Factors Affecting Cost
- Size of the Slab: Larger slabs require more materials and labor.
- Thickness of the Slab: Thicker slabs use more concrete and can require additional reinforcement.
- Type of Concrete: Different mixes and strengths can vary in price.
- Site Preparation: Includes grading, excavation, and any necessary demolition.
- Reinforcement Materials: Use of rebar or wire mesh to strengthen the slab.
- Labor Costs: Varies based on the complexity of the job and local labor rates.
- Permits and Inspections: Required by local regulations and can add to the cost.
- Finishing Options: Choices like stamped or stained concrete can increase expenses.
Average Costs for Common Tasks
Task | Average Cost (Lincoln, CA) |
---|---|
Site Preparation | $1,000 - $2,500 |
Concrete (per cubic yard) | $125 - $150 |
Pouring and Finishing | $2,500 - $5,000 |
Reinforcement Materials | $500 - $1,000 |
Permits and Inspections | $200 - $600 |
Total Cost for 24x24 Slab | $5,000 - $10,000 |
